How our Process Works

We begin with an assessment of board member knowledge and experience, and organizational needs.  The assessment is built using a unique dialogic experience, the Café. This dialogue is then used to develop an appropriate governance structure and system that supports inclusive engagement. Assessment sessions include:

  • Understanding board member governance knowledge, perspectives, and experience
  • Engage all members with an understanding of intentions, purpose, and willingness.
  • Develop clarity of governance role, expectations, and accountability.
  • Examine the current supporting conditions, factors, and elements.
  • Determine areas of development.
  • Examine the current supportive governance processes, procedures, and policies.
  • Create a governance development plan and implementation schedule.

Creating a dialogic experience with organization members using World Café principles includes 8 basic steps:

  1. Determine and agree on questions and specific issues facing the organization.
  2. Creating intimate settings (on-site or outside setting) for exploring questions
  3. Converse on each question
  4. Harvest/share conversations and ideas
  5. Agree on development issues, strategies, and actions
  6. Develop and create a plan with intended actions.
  7. Review and approve the plan.
  8. Establish an implementation schedule.
